Versiones comparadas

Clave

  • Se ha añadido esta línea.
  • Se ha eliminado esta línea.
  • El formato se ha cambiado.

En la clase de comunicación /EDGE/CL_SL_COM_TCI, cuya interfaz es genérica para todas las comunicaciones (/EDGE/IF_SL_COMUNICACION), se produce el envío a la AEAT en el método ENVIO.

Este envío se hace a través de un servicio web expuesto por el TCI que se consume desde SAP.

Para que esta comunicación funcione es necesario crear un puerto lógico para este servicio.

Para ello:

Ir a la transacción SOAMANAGER, pestaña "Business Administration", "Web Service Administration". (O similar en caso de que la SOAMANAGER tenga una configuración distinta).


Image Added

Introducir el nombre del servicio /edge/co_sl_tcientrada_silicie. (Este servicio se encuentra en el paquete /edge/sl_tci)

Image Added

Seleccionar el servicio.

Image Added

Y finalmente crear el puerto lógico.

A la hora de crearlo será necesario introducir los siguientes datos:

Usuario y contraseña de comunicación. Estos datos tendrán que ser facilitados por el equipo de TCI.

Image Added

En la siguiente pestaña, marcar el puerto lógico como puerto por defecto.

Image Added

En la pestaña siguiente no hace falta realizar ningún cambio.

Image Added

En la pestaña de Messaging será necesario cambiar los parámetros a los siguiente:

Image Added

En la pestaña de Transport settings hay que introducir los datos de acceso facilitados también por el equipo de TCI.

Image Added

En las últimas dos pestañas no hace falta modificar nada.